1. What is 1,2,4-Triazole used for in labs?
It is primarily used in organic synthesis, pharmaceutical research, and chemical reactions requiring a high-purity triazole compound.
2. Is 1,2,4-Triazole safe to handle in a lab environment?
Standard lab safety protocols should be followed, including wearing gloves and protective eyewear, as it may cause irritation.
3. Can this product be used in undergraduate chemistry labs?
Yes, it is suitable for educational purposes due to its high purity and reliable performance.
4. How should 1,2,4-Triazole be stored to maintain its quality?
Store in a cool, dry place away from direct sunlight and moisture to prevent degradation.
